Three pans will cook almost everything you make on a weeknight, and each one is bad at the job the other two are for. That is not a flaw in your technique. Cast iron, fully clad stainless and nonstick are built from different metals in different thicknesses, and the metal decides what the pan can do with heat and what food does when it touches the surface.

America's Test Kitchen argues for four core skillets, adding carbon steel, which it calls a "jack of all trades and master of many" at roughly 1% carbon to 99% iron, lighter than cast iron and nearly as good at searing. It is a fair case and carbon steel is the cheapest of the four. But it is sold unseasoned, it needs extensive upkeep, and acid strips it the same way it strips cast iron. In a small kitchen with a weeknight to get through, three pans is the honest number.

Retention, response, release

Cast iron is about 97 to 98% iron with 2 to 3% carbon, cast thick, with a pebbly surface that grips seasoning. That mass is the whole point: when a cold steak hits the pan, the surface temperature barely dips. ATK's cast-iron testing preheated skillets to 500°F to sear flank steak and found the heavy pans, in the 7 to 8 pound range, held heat best. A 10-inch cast iron skillet runs around 5.4 pounds, roughly double a comparable stainless pan, according to Made In's material comparison.

Fully clad stainless is three or more bonded layers, usually aluminum sandwiched between steel. Aluminum moves heat fast, steel holds it, and the pan answers the burner almost immediately, which is what you want when a sauce is about to break. Steel also grips protein, and that gripping is the fond, the browned layer that becomes a pan sauce. The light interior is a small thing that matters: you can see how dark the onions are getting.

Nonstick is a PTFE coating sprayed over lightweight aluminum. ATK's 2026 nonstick skillet review preferred 12-inch pans weighing 2.5 to 2.75 pounds and dinged anything over 3.8 pounds as too heavy to manoeuvre. Nothing sticks, so eggs slide out with barely any oil. Nothing sticks, so nothing browns onto the pan, so there is no fond. Same property, both ways.

Three dinners that go wrong

Eggs welded to stainless. A registered dietitian writing for the University of Maine Cooperative Extension switched off nonstick after Maine's ban and documented the result: her early attempts at eggs on stainless mostly failed, with only one or two successes, and she ended up doing eggs in seasoned cast iron instead. Stainless can be coaxed into releasing an egg with precise heat and enough fat. On a Tuesday, it will not be.

No sauce after a good sear. You brown chicken in nonstick, add wine, and there is nothing to lift, because nothing stuck in the first place. Stainless is the pan for deglazing and for anything acidic, tomato, vinegar, a wine reduction, because it is nonreactive. It is also the right pan to start a weeknight braise of chicken thighs, where the browning and the liquid happen in the same vessel.

Metallic tomato sauce. Acid strips seasoning off cast iron and carbon steel during long simmers or bakes, ATK warns, and once the seasoning is stripped, iron leaches into the food and you taste it. A quick acidic pan sauce is fine. An hour of tomato is not. Reach for cast iron when you want retained heat and a crust, which is what a steak needs from a skillet, and when the dinner goes straight into the oven: Made In puts cast iron's safe baking ceiling as high as 900°F.

Seasoning is not a coating

People call cast iron "naturally nonstick" and then treat the two surfaces as the same thing. They behave in opposite ways when they fail.

PTFE nonstick Cast iron seasoning
What it is A coating sprayed over aluminum Polymerised fat baked onto pebbly iron
Heat ceiling Breaks down above 500°F; ATK caps the stovetop at medium-high and the oven at 450°F, and says never broil it ATK preheats to 500°F to sear; no coating to degrade
What ruins it Metal utensils, abrasive sponges, lecithin cooking sprays, hot pan into cold water Long simmers with tomato, wine or lemon; also hot pan into cold water, which can warp or crack it
At end of life Replaced. ATK fries 50 oil-free eggs at the start and end of testing to measure how far the coating has degraded Rebuilt. Re-season and carry on

That 500°F line is not fussiness. Above it, ATK says, "the PTFE begins to break down and release toxic fumes. In humans, this can cause 'polymer fume fever' (flu-like symptoms), and the fumes are fatal to pet birds." It is also why you add the fat or the food before the pan heats, not after: an empty nonstick pan on a hot burner spikes fast.

Buying three pans, and reading the label

Sizes first, because they matter more than brand. A 12-inch nonstick is the versatile one, enough for six servings; 10 inches serves two to four. For cast iron, ATK wants at least a 10-inch flat cooking surface so food is not crowded, and sides at least 2 inches tall if you plan to shallow fry.

Price spread is wide and performance does not track it. In ATK's cast-iron testing, updated June 2025, the Smithey No. 12 at about $200 won on its polished interior, but the Lodge 12-inch at roughly $35 to $44 was named Best Buy for equivalent real-world performance, its "gently nubbly texture" building seasoning quickly. In the 2026 nonstick review the winner was $180 and the Best Buy was $45. For stainless, ATK's cookware set testing found buying a set saved an average of 20% over individual pieces, and the reason it only tests clad stainless sets is blunt: "Stainless steel has no coating to wear off. It's nonreactive, so you don't have to worry about off-flavors."

Then the labels. "PFOA-free" on a PTFE pan is not "PFAS-free". Consumer Reports tested three nonstick pans for 96 PFAS compounds and found measurable PFOA and other PFAS in one pan marketed as PFOA-free; the distributor disputed it, saying the manufacturer has used PFOA-free raw materials since 2007 and that high-temperature processing would burn off residuals. Take that seriously, and note what it does not claim: that the pan contains no PFAS at all. PTFE is itself a PFAS. The legislatures have moved on this faster than the federal agencies. Minnesota banned sales of cookware with intentionally added PFAS from January 1, 2025, and Colorado, Connecticut and Maine followed on January 1, 2026, per a state-by-state tracker, with Connecticut requiring warning labels from July 1, 2026. Minnesota's rule targets nonstick PFAS coatings on food-contact surfaces, not bare stainless or cast iron. The EPA, meanwhile, set enforceable drinking-water limits of 4 parts per trillion for PFOA and PFOS in 2024 but sets no cookware-specific limits at all. There has been no CPSC recall of nonstick cookware over PFOA or PFAS; the big 2026 cookware recall, about 740,000 stainless sauté pans, was a handle screw cap that could eject when heated.

If you want out of PTFE entirely, ceramic nonstick is silica-based and tolerates higher heat, but it is more brittle, and one 2026 roundup puts its useful nonstick life at one to three years of regular use. That is the trade: replace a pan every couple of years, or keep one PTFE pan for eggs and fish and never let it near a broiler.

What to grab at six o'clock

Ask one question before you pull a pan down: does this dinner need heat that stays, a sauce at the end, or a clean release?

Heat that stays means cast iron: steaks, chops, potatoes, anything that finishes in the oven. A sauce at the end means stainless: you want the fond, and if there is wine or tomato in it, you need a pan that will not react. A clean release means nonstick: eggs, pancakes, a sole fillet that would tear in anything else, on medium-high at the very most.

When dinner goes wrong, the pan usually told you which one you should have picked. Eggs that tore were asking for nonstick. A deglaze with nothing to lift was the nonstick pan doing exactly what it is built to do. A tomato braise that tasted of coins was acid on seasoning. None of those is a recipe problem.
